Incidence, Risk Factors, and Outcomes of Central Line-Associated Bloodstream Infections in Trauma Patients
Negaar Aryan1, Areg Grigorian1, James Jeng1
1Department of Surgery, Division of Trauma, Burns and Surgical Critical Care, University of California, Irvine, Orange, California, USA.
Central line-associated blood stream infections (CLABSI) are rare in trauma patients but increase mortality and length of stay. Key risk factors include other hospital-acquired infections, specific injuries, and comorbidities.

Background:
- Central line-associated blood stream infection (CLABSI) is a significant hospital-acquired infection (HAI) with high morbidity and mortality.
- Limited data exists on CLABSI incidence, outcomes, and risk factors specifically within the trauma patient population.
Purpose of the Study:
- To determine the incidence rate of CLABSI in trauma patients.
- To identify risk factors associated with developing CLABSI in this cohort.
Main Methods:
- Utilized the 2017-2021 Trauma Quality Improvement Program database.
- Included trauma patients aged 18 years or older requiring central line placement.
- Performed bivariate and multivariable logistic regression analyses comparing CLABSI (+) and (-) patients.
Main Results:
- Out of 175,538 patients, 469 (<0.1%) developed CLABSI.
- CLABSI patients exhibited higher rates of cirrhosis and chronic kidney disease (CKD).
- CLABSI was associated with increased injury severity, length of stay (LOS), ICU LOS, and mortality.
- Independent risk factors included other HAIs (CAUTI, VAP, SSI), small intestine injury, CKD, and cirrhosis.
Conclusions:
- Despite a low incidence (<0.1%), CLABSI significantly worsens outcomes in trauma patients.
- Hospital-acquired infections (CAUTI, VAP, SSI), small intestine injuries, and comorbidities are major risk factors for CLABSI.
- Awareness and targeted prevention strategies for these risk factors are crucial for mitigating CLABSI in trauma care.
